Webb4 apr. 2024 · This evergreen shrub produces deep green, glossy leaves that turn reddish-purple depending on the weather. Like the Chindo Viburnum, the Japanese Cleyera also produces small, white fragrant flowers. This evergreen shrub grows 8-10 feet tall and 5-6 feet wide. If needed, you can prune this shrub twice a year to maintain a certain height. Webb1 jan. 2024 · It’s still not time to aggressively prune.
